Theatre West Virginia - Hatfields and McCoys 2014 Season
The most famous family feud in American history has becoming the saving grace of Theatre West Virginia.
Hatfields and McCoys, an annual Theatre West Virginia production since 1970, will run for 17 performances July 11th-August 2nd at the Cliffside Amphitheatre apart of the New River Gorge National River at Grandview near Beckley WV. Friday, July 11th - Saturday August 2nd, 2014 at 8PM with music beginning at 7PM each night (no Monday or Tuesday shows).

Coal Rush (FULL DOCUMENTARY)
Filmed over 5 years in the coalfields of West Virginia, COAL RUSH follows the relentless battle for justice of a rural Appalachian community against a major coal company accused of polluting their drinking water.
Husband-and-wife team of independent filmmakers LORENA LUCIANO and FILIPPO PISCOPO shine a spotlight on one of the worst (yet least publicized) industrial contamination disasters in the United States -- billions of gallons of coal waste dumped in the waterways and dwarfing the BP Gulf oil spill.
Granted exclusive access by the legal team, and capturing with eloquent cinema verite'-style the local community's everyday life, the directors expose a serious case of environmental wrongdoing from all angles – including the coal company's standpoint - while bringing an important story of human suffering into focus.
COAL RUSH offers an unprecedented look at some of the most pressing social and environmental issues in America today – concerns over toxins in US tap water, rural poverty, corporate malfeasance, and government failings – through the universally-appealing story of a highly controversial legal saga.

The 2015 West Virginia Music Hall of Fame Induction Ceremony
The West Virginia Music Hall of Fame’s sixth induction ceremony will take place October 24 at The Culture Center Theater in Charleston and will be broadcast live throughout the state by WV Public Broadcasting. The Hall of Fame’s induction ceremony is a featured event of FestivAll Fall.
The Hall of Fame will induct six musicians during the ceremony. Living inductees are: Beckley native Russ Hicks, renowned pedal steel guitarist; McDowell County singer, songwriter and performer John Ellison, whose song “Some Kind of Wonderful” is known worldwide; and jazz pianist Bob Thompson, who has performed for audiences in West Virginia and around the world for more than 50 years. The three living inductees will perform at the induction ceremony.
The ceremony will be hosted by 2008 WVMHoF inductee Charlie McCoy and actress Joyce DeWitt.
The three deceased inductees are: old-time fiddler Ed Haley, from Harts Creek in Logan County; popular country music recording, radio and television artist Buddy Starcher, from Ripley; and Charleston native Harry Vann Walls, house pianist at Atlantic Records from 1949-1953 and one of the architects of rhythm and blues piano.
In addition, the ceremony will feature performances and appearances by Mark Farner (formerly of Grand Funk Railroad); NRBQ; past WVMHoF inductees Bill Withers, Billy Edd Wheeler, Charlie McCoy, and Tim O’Brien; Christian Lopez, Johnny Staats, Ron Sowell, Alan Freeman and Robert Shafer, Distraction, and Bobby Taylor.
